Thai at a glance.
Thai (ภาษาไทย) has around 60 million speakers, primarily in Thailand. It belongs to the Tai-Kadai family and is written in the Thai script. You'll hear it across Thailand, United States, Australia.

What good Thai interpretation takes.
Thai is a tonal language with five tones. Politeness particles (khráp / khâ) are woven into nearly every sentence and carry real social meaning — so our interpreters keep register and courtesy conventions fully intact.
